This week’s episode is with light of my life, Habiba, who is an
ICN Bikini athlete from Melbourne. She took out the Rising Star
award in March this year and is currently prepping to take out
the ICN shows in October/November (pro card here we come!).

In this episode we covered:
How she’s going prepping right now as we head into stage 4
lockdown in Victoria
Why prep is almost easier in lockdown
Blind faith vs. trust in your coach
Why “WHY” is the most powerful word in a competitors diction
Learning to help prepare for post show
Habiba’s unique mindset post show/reversing
How she got started competing & prepping over Christmas
Feelings of missing out vs. focusing on our goals
How she got into fitness after moving from one side of the
world to another
Training out of love for the pursuit of progression
Moving away from focussing on the scale and focusing on form
gains
Recovering from anorexia by herself
Understanding what is happening in our minds as a first step
to addressing it
Honouring our feelings and allowing ourselves to FEEL to work
through them
How she sets up a successful day
Get food obsessive during prep
Going for that pro card!!
